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in VW THEMES Ibtana allows Stored XSS. This issue affects Ibtana: from n/a through 1.2.4.9.

CVE-2025-26891 has been classified as a high severity vulnerability due to its ability to allow stored Cross-site Scripting (XSS).
To fix CVE-2025-26891, update the VW THEMES Ibtana plugin to a version that is not affected, beyond 1.2.4.9.
CVE-2025-26891 affects Ibtana versions up to and including 1.2.4.9.
Yes, CVE-2025-26891 can be exploited remotely, allowing attackers to execute scripts in users' browsers.
CVE-2025-26891 is categorized as a Stored Cross-site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ability.
